What is the principle of condensation?
Condensation is the process where water vapor becomes liquid. It is the reverse of evaporation, where liquid water becomes a vapor. Condensation happens one of two ways: Either the air is cooled to its dew point or it becomes so saturated with water vapor that it cannot hold any more water.
What is the pressure condition of condensation?
A substance condenses when the pressure exerted by its vapour exceeds the vapour pressure of the liquid or solid phase of the substance at the temperature of the surface where condensation occurs.

What is difference between precipitation and condensation?
The key difference between condensation and precipitation is that condensation is the change of physical state of matter from a gaseous phase into a liquid phase while precipitation is the change of physical state of matter from an aqueous phase to a solid phase.
What is the relationship between precipitation and condensation?
Condensation is crucial to the water cycle because it is responsible for the formation of clouds. These clouds may produce precipitation, which is the primary route for water to return to the Earth’s surface within the water cycle.

What is condensation pressure and how is it constrained?
Condensation pressure is constrained by the availability of adequate amounts of coolant flow that carry away the heat discharged by the condenser. Condensation pressure drop and heat transfer characteristics are highly flow regime dependent.
